Founded in 2008 in Los Angeles by Nicole Richie, House of Harlow 1960 began as a costume jewelry line before evolving into a full lifestyle brand encompassing apparel, footwear, and accessories. Rooted in California’s free-spirited coastal culture, the brand reflects Richie’s personal affinity for vintage 1960s and 1970s aesthetics. House of Harlow 1960 is defined by its bohemian-chic style, featuring bold, deconstructed geometric shapes, fluid silhouettes, and statement jewelry crafted with genuine stones and mixed metals. The core product lines include flowing maxi dresses, relaxed knitwear, and striking accessories that blend ancient mystique with contemporary elegance.
